Abstract

Articulate Storyline is part of the media authoring tools that can be used in making a product, especially for teaching tools that have been combined into one that contains images, videos, text, sound, drafts, and learning animations. This study aims to capture the landscape of previous research that is relevant to the Articulate Storyline in mathematics learning in the last decade, from 2013 to 2022 using bibliometric analysis. The data taken from the Google Scholar database was refined so that it became 111 publications. The publication trend related to Articulate Storyline in mathematics learning has increased every year, starting from 2019 to 2022, the most publications occurred in 2022 with 58 documents. Publications in 2020 have been cited in more than 180 citations. The focus of research related to Adobe Flash in learning mathematics is 1) critical thinking ability and motivation; 2) understanding mathematics, technology and elementary school; 3) development and junior high school; 4) mathematics and outcomes
